Overview

Kenkoderm Psoriasis Dead Sea Mud Soap 4-Bar is a dermatologist-developed cleanser built specifically for people who live with psoriasis, eczema, or rosacea—and who are exhausted by products that promise relief but deliver irritation. The star of the formula is Dead Sea Mud, a mineral-dense ingredient with a long track record of drawing impurities from the skin. Crucially, the bar contains no artificial fragrances or synthetic dyes, a deliberate choice that matters a great deal when your skin reacts to almost everything. Buying four bars at once signals this is meant as an ongoing routine, not a one-time experiment. That said, it works alongside your treatment plan—it does not replace one.

Features & Benefits

What sets this psoriasis-focused soap apart from generic cleansers is how thoughtfully its ingredients work together. Dead Sea Mud exfoliates naturally—no synthetic grit, no micro-tears—while pulling excess oil and debris from pores. Argan Oil and Shea Butter step in where many medicated bars fall short: they actively hydrate the skin rather than stripping it dry. Vitamin E adds another layer of support, helping reinforce the skin barrier that conditions like psoriasis constantly challenge. The entire formula skips artificial fragrances and dyes, so you are not trading one trigger for another. It works on both face and body, which cuts down on how many products you actually need in the shower.

User Feedback

With over 6,000 ratings and a 4.3-star average, the Kenkoderm mud bar has clearly built a loyal following. The most repeated praise centers on reduced flaking and skin tightness after regular use, alongside genuine appreciation for the neutral scent—something fragrance-sensitive users treat as a non-negotiable. On the flip side, new users sometimes find the lather thinner than expected; that is a normal trait of natural, clay-based soaps, not a quality defect. A smaller share of reviewers mention that noticeable improvement took several weeks of consistent use, which is worth keeping in mind. Bar longevity appears solid, making the multi-pack a practical choice for anyone committed to long-term use.

Not suitable for:

Anyone expecting this psoriasis-focused soap to function as a medical treatment will likely come away disappointed—it is a supportive cleanser, not a therapeutic intervention, and severe flare-ups generally require more targeted clinical care. People who equate a rich, foamy lather with effective cleansing may also find the experience underwhelming, since Dead Sea Mud-based bars naturally produce thinner suds than conventional soap formulas. If you have no particular sensitivity concerns and simply want an everyday body wash with a pleasant scent and sensory experience, the unscented, no-frills nature of the Kenkoderm Psoriasis Dead Sea Mud Soap 4-Bar is unlikely to excite you. Buyers who prefer liquid body washes or pump dispensers will also need to adjust to a traditional bar format. Finally, those expecting dramatic results within a few days should recalibrate—consistent use over weeks is typically needed before the skin shows meaningful improvement.

Specifications

  • Brand: Manufactured and sold by Kenkoderm, a skincare brand focused on sensitive and condition-prone skin.
  • Pack Size: Each purchase includes 4 individual bars of soap.
  • Bar Weight: Each bar weighs 4.25 oz, consistent with a full-size soap bar intended for regular daily use.
  • Dimensions: Each bar measures 5 x 4.2 x 2.65 inches, a generously sized format suitable for both hand and body use.
  • Key Ingredients: Active cleansing and conditioning ingredients include Dead Sea Mud, Argan Oil, Shea Butter, and Vitamin E.
  • Fragrance: Completely unscented; contains no added fragrances, natural or synthetic.
  • Colorants: Free from artificial dyes; the bar's natural dark tone comes from the Dead Sea Mud itself.
  • Skin Types: Formulated specifically for sensitive skin and skin affected by psoriasis, eczema, or rosacea.
  • Usage Area: Suitable for use on both the face and body, making it a versatile single-bar option.
  • Target Age: Intended for adult use only.
  • Development: Developed in the USA by a licensed dermatologist with a focus on flaky, scaly, and reactive skin conditions.
  • Exfoliation Type: Natural exfoliation is provided by Dead Sea Mud minerals, with no synthetic abrasives or microbeads in the formula.
  • Moisturizing Agents: Argan Oil and Shea Butter are included to help counteract dryness and maintain skin hydration after cleansing.
  • Skin Barrier Support: Vitamin E is incorporated to assist with skin barrier repair, particularly beneficial for compromised or chronically dry skin.
  • Lather Profile: Produces a lighter, less dense lather than conventional soap bars, which is typical of mineral clay-based formulas.
